Technical Requirements
Essential system specifications and technical prerequisites for our corporate finance analyst training programs starting in late 2025
Computer Hardware
Your workstation needs adequate processing power to handle complex financial modeling software and multi-monitor setups that professional analysts use daily.
- Intel Core i5 (8th gen) or AMD Ryzen 5 processor minimum
- 16GB RAM recommended (8GB absolute minimum)
- 256GB SSD storage for optimal performance
- Dedicated graphics card helpful but not essential
- Dual monitor support capability
Software Environment
We'll be working with industry-standard applications that mirror what you'll encounter in corporate finance departments across Australia.
- Microsoft Excel 2019 or Office 365 subscription
- Windows 10/11 or macOS 10.15 or later
- PDF reader with annotation capabilities
- Web browser with JavaScript enabled
- Video conferencing software (Zoom/Teams)
Internet Connection
Reliable connectivity is crucial for accessing real-time financial data, participating in live sessions, and downloading course materials.
- Minimum 25 Mbps download speed
- Stable connection for video streaming
- Unlimited data allowance recommended
- Backup connection option preferred
- Low latency for real-time data feeds
Security Setup
Working with financial data requires proper security measures. These aren't just recommendations — they're essential for protecting sensitive information.
- Updated antivirus software running
- Windows Defender or equivalent firewall
- Regular system updates enabled
- Secure password manager recommended
- Two-factor authentication capability
